Hewlett Packard Enterprise announced on June 19 an expansion of its AI Factory initiative with NVIDIA to develop integrated systems purpose-built for agentic AI and autonomous workflows. The collaboration aims to move enterprise artificial intelligence beyond generative chatbots toward more complex, self-directed systems capable of executing multi-step tasks. The news comes as NVIDIA stock trades at $210.69, up 1.58% for the session as of 03:49 UTC today, with shares having reached an intraday high of $211.39. This partnership deepens a longstanding relationship between the two firms, positioning HPE to capture a larger share of the rapidly growing market for AI infrastructure.
Enterprise adoption of generative AI has largely focused on content creation and chatbot interfaces over the past 18 months. The next evolutionary phase, agentic AI, involves systems that can perceive, plan, and act autonomously to complete workflows without constant human intervention. This shift demands more sophisticated computing architectures with higher performance thresholds for reasoning and reliability. The current macroeconomic environment, characterized by sustained corporate investment in digital transformation, provides a fertile backdrop for this technological leap.
The catalyst for this specific partnership expansion is the increasing demand for turnkey AI solutions that reduce implementation complexity for large corporations. Enterprises are seeking to operationalize AI investments beyond experimental projects into core business functions like supply chain logistics and automated customer service. HPE's AI Factory offers a pre-integrated stack combining NVIDIA's hardware and software with HPE's compute and networking, aiming to shorten deployment times from months to weeks.

The expanded partnership solidifies NVIDIA's dominant position in the AI infrastructure layer, creating a more formidable barrier for competitors like AMD and Intel. For HPE, the move is a direct challenge to rivals Dell Technologies and Lenovo in the high-margin AI server market. Secondary beneficiaries include semiconductor equipment suppliers like Applied Materials and Lam Research, which see increased demand from the continued build-out of advanced computing capacity.
A key risk is the potential for customer concentration and cyclical demand swings in capital expenditure for data centers. Enterprise spending on AI infrastructure may face scrutiny if economic growth slows and ROI timelines extend. Institutional flow data indicates continued net long positioning in NVIDIA by large asset managers, though short interest has crept up slightly from historic lows, suggesting some hedging activity is occurring.
Cloud providers like Amazon Web Services, Microsoft Azure, and Google Cloud could experience mixed effects. While they compete with on-premise solutions like HPE's, they are also major customers of NVIDIA's technology, and widespread adoption of agentic AI could drive increased consumption of cloud compute resources. The telecommunications sector stands to gain from the increased data transmission requirements of distributed AI workloads.

Agentic AI refers to artificial intelligence systems that can autonomously execute multi-step tasks to achieve a defined goal, such as planning a complex trip or managing a software deployment pipeline. This contrasts with most current generative AI, which typically responds to single prompts to create content or answer questions. Agentic systems require more advanced reasoning, memory, and tool-using capabilities, demanding greater computational power and reliability from the underlying hardware infrastructure provided by companies like NVIDIA and HPE.
The HPE-NVIDIA expansion increases competitive pressure in the AI server market. Dell Technologies has its own deep partnership with NVIDIA, but HPE's focused AI Factory branding and pre-integrated solutions create a distinct market offering. For Super Micro Computer, which has gained significant market share through its agile build-to-order model, the move by a larger incumbent like HPE represents a direct challenge for large enterprise contracts that value full-stack support and global service capabilities.
The primary risks include a potential slowdown in enterprise technology spending during an economic downturn, which would delay AI project approvals. Technological obsolescence is another concern, as new AI architectures or more efficient chips could disrupt current market leaders. Finally, regulatory developments around AI safety and data privacy could impose additional compliance costs or limit certain applications, potentially dampening the pace of adoption and affecting the growth projections for infrastructure suppliers.
